summer movies..

omg! i can't believe i haven't done this in a while!!!

let me try to recap as much as i can. For the record, there were MANY movies i wanted to see this summer, but time kinda ran short and i hate watching movies late.

lets see...

My sister's keeper - i actually saw this in canada with my cousin. Now this movie, if your feelin really emotional, prepare yourself. i suggest with a huge box of tissue. This movie had me crying every 5-10 minutes. The room was full of girls as is and when the movie ended, all you hear is sobbing girls. As soon as you walk out, you see them all in the restroom fixing their faces. Its a really really good movie. It makes you feel what the character is feeling.

Funny People - i only wanted to see this cause part of the movie was filmed at what used to be the Albertson's by my house. To me it was ok. There were parts that were good, but since the movie dragged so long... it made me lose interest.

500 days of Summer - Its a total must see for the Summer. "I love US" is what me and niel would say to each other even before the movie was created.. Its cute and is totally not a love story.

The time Traveler's wife - I personally think it was ok. not really a tear jerker for me and definetely not the same as the Notebook. I guess you can wait til it comes out on video to watch it.

Yeah i guess thats about it for now that i have had the time to see. im sure I'll have more comin my way, but for now that's all..
